The eastern Ukrainian city of Bakhmut was the scene of the largest and most costly battle of the war so far. For more than ten months, the city was under the bombardment of Russian troops, until it fell in May 2023 despite the fierce resistance of the Ukrainians. The documentary follows three young soldiers a few months before the fall of Bakhmut: Vadim Adamov, Mykhailo Alekseenko, and Yuriy Samanyuk. Only one of the three men will survive the second year of the Russian assault on Ukraine.
